FT832DB-RT Equivalent & Substitute Parts

Part Overview

The FT832DB-RT is an offline switch flyback converter IC manufactured by Fremont Micro Devices Ltd, designed for isolated power management applications. This component operates in flyback topology with integrated current limiting, over-temperature, over-voltage, and short-circuit protection. The part is classified as obsolete, making identification of suitable substitutes essential for ongoing design support and production continuity. The 8-SOIC package and supply voltage range of 5.5V to 18V define its primary application scope.

Engineering Selection Recommendations

The FT838D1-BL-RT is an active product offering from the same manufacturer, providing design continuity for applications currently using the obsolete FT832DB-RT. Key considerations for selection:

Product Status: The FT838D1-BL-RT maintains active production status with 12,300 units in stock, ensuring long-term availability compared to the obsolete FT832DB-RT.

Compliance & Certifications: The FT838D1-BL-RT carries RoHS3 compliance and REACH unaffected status, meeting current regulatory requirements. Both parts share identical ECCN (EAR99) and HTSUS (8542.39.0001) classifications.

Functional Equivalence: Both parts maintain flyback topology, isolated output, and core fault protection mechanisms (current limiting, over-temperature, over-voltage). The FT838D1-BL-RT adds open-circuit protection.

Supply Voltage Consideration: The FT838D1-BL-RT operates across 6.6V to 30V, which encompasses the FT832DB-RT range of 5.5V to 18V. Designs operating below 6.6V require verification of startup behavior.

Package Transition: Migration from 8-SOIC to SOT-23-5 requires PCB layout modification and thermal management reassessment.

Frequently Asked Questions (FAQ)

Q: Can the FT838D1-BL-RT directly replace the FT832DB-RT without PCB changes?

A: No. The FT838D1-BL-RT uses SOT-23-5 packaging versus the 8-SOIC package of the FT832DB-RT. PCB footprint redesign is required. Pin configuration and functional mapping must be verified against device datasheets.

Q: What is the impact of the higher startup voltage (17.6V vs 15V) on my design?

A: Designs with supply voltages between 15V and 17.6V may experience delayed startup with the FT838D1-BL-RT. Verify your input voltage range against the substitute's 6.6V minimum operating specification.

Q: Are both parts suitable for the same thermal environment?

A: The FT832DB-RT operates to 150°C (junction), while the FT838D1-BL-RT operates to 125°C (ambient). High-temperature applications may require thermal analysis to confirm the substitute's adequacy.

Q: What protection features differ between these parts?

A: The FT832DB-RT includes short-circuit protection; the FT838D1-BL-RT includes open-circuit protection. Both provide current limiting, over-temperature, and over-voltage protection.
